1. 测试public方法
待测代码:
package myPro;
public class ACase {
public String echoRequest(String[] request) {
StringBuffer sb = new StringBuffer();
for(String str: request) sb.append(" " + str);
return "Hello!" + sb.toString();
}
public String echoRequest() {
return "Hello!";
}
}
测试代码:
package myPro;
import static org.junit.Assert.*;
import org.junit.Before;
import org.junit.Test;
public class ACaseTest {
ACase a = null;
@Before
public void setUp() throws Exception {
a = new ACase();
}
@Test
public void testEchoRequestStringArray() {
String[] request = "this is a test information".split(" ");
String s = a.echoRequest(request);
System.out.println(s);
assertNotNull(s);
}
@Test
public void testEchoRequest()